Why Cambridge Homes Need a Local Garage Door Specialist
Cambridge has one of the most diverse housing stocks you'll find anywhere in Massachusetts. Victorian homes in Neighborhood Nine sit blocks away from triple-deckers near Inman Square, and modern condos line up next to classic colonials around Harvard Square and Mid Cambridge. Each style brings different garage door challenges. Older carriage house garages often have custom-sized doors that need careful measurement, while newer construction typically uses standard 8×7 or 16×7 dimensions.
The weather here doesn't do garage doors any favors either. Cold winters put extra strain on torsion springs, which typically last 7 to 9 years under normal use but can fail sooner in our climate. Salt and moisture from winter storms corrode rollers and hinges faster than you'd expect. We see more emergency calls for broken springs in January and February than any other time of year.
Cambridge homeowners also use their garage doors constantly. Between commutes to Boston, running errands on Mass Ave, and the general hustle of city life, doors go up and down 1,500 times per year or more. That kind of heavy use means openers wear out, cables fray, and safety sensors get misaligned. Regular maintenance catches these issues before they leave you stuck in the driveway.
What We Do for Cambridge Homeowners
Our most common call in Cambridge is spring replacement. When a torsion spring snaps (and you'll know it when you hear that bang), your door won't open more than a few inches, even with a working opener. We carry springs for single, double, and custom-sized doors on every truck, so we can usually complete the repair in one visit.
Garage door opener installation is another specialty. We install LiftMaster, Chamberlain, and Genie models with battery backup, which matters during power outages. Modern openers also include smartphone control and automatic alerts if your door opens unexpectedly. Whether you're upgrading from a 15-year-old chain drive or installing an opener in a previously manual garage, we'll get it set up and programmed the same day.
Cable and roller repairs keep doors running smoothly. If your door jerks, makes grinding noises, or hangs crooked, worn rollers or frayed cables are usually the culprits. We replace both, and we also handle bent tracks, damaged panels, and weatherstripping that's let the cold air in one winter too many.
For doors beyond repair, we handle full replacements. Insulated steel doors make sense for most Cambridge homes, though carriage house style doors match historic properties better. We'll measure, help you pick a style that fits your home and budget, and install it properly so it balances right and seals tight.

Do you service older garage doors in historic Cambridge homes?
Absolutely. We work on carriage house doors, custom wood doors, and unusual sizes all the time. Some older doors use extension springs instead of torsion springs, and we stock both. If your door has custom hardware or dimensions, we take precise measurements and order exactly what's needed. Preservation-minded homeowners appreciate that we focus on repair first before suggesting replacement.
What brands of garage door openers do you install?
We primarily install LiftMaster, Chamberlain, and Genie openers because they're reliable and parts are easy to source for future repairs. LiftMaster models with battery backup are popular in Cambridge since they keep working during outages. We'll recommend the right horsepower based on your door size and weight. Most residential doors need a 1/2 HP or 3/4 HP opener.
How much does spring replacement cost in Cambridge?
Standard torsion spring replacement for a two-car garage door typically runs between $200 and $300, including parts, labor, and a safety check of the entire system. Single-car doors cost less, and custom or heavy doors may cost slightly more. We give exact prices over the phone once we know your door size. You can see our full FAQ for more pricing details.
